Bottle Topps - Stack'em High & Stack'em Wide Game
This game is a dexterity game where you must place wood chips (topps) on top of a wooden milk bottle. The chips are placed so that you can slip new chips between layers causing the stack to grow outwards as well as upwards. Players try to place the chips, and must play twice as many if some fall. The pile actually ends up looking rather pretty with the topps spreading out over the bottle like a canopy of a tree.
